Halnaker Windmill from Boxgrove

Starting from Boxgrove Village Hall Car Park, this beautiful countryside walk takes us across open fields before joining the famous tree-lined lane leading towards Halnaker Windmill.

The old sunken lane, with its wonderful arch of trees overhead, is one of the highlights of the walk and makes the approach to the windmill particularly special.

There is a steady climb to reach the windmill, but we’ll take it at a pace that keeps the group together. Those wanting to work a little harder can make the most of the hills, while steadier walkers can take their time and enjoy the surroundings.

The fields can be damp, muddy and uneven, particularly after wet weather, so appropriate footwear is recommended.

Once at the top, we are rewarded with fantastic panoramic views across the surrounding countryside and towards the coast.

A lovely walk combining beautiful countryside, a bit of a climb, local history and some fabulous views.
